2. Not Everyone Can Jump, and That Is Actually Reassuring

Many first timers assume that if they feel brave enough, they can simply arrive and jump. Eligibility matters, and that is a good thing. 

Most bungee operators follow clear rules around age, weight, and health. These checks are not there to make the process difficult. They are there to make sure the activity suits the person attempting it. 

Before booking, you should expect to check things like: 

  • age eligibility 
  • weight range 
  • medical conditions 
  • recent injuries or surgeries 
  • pregnancy restrictions 
  • heart, neck, or back concerns 


This tells you something important. A professional jump is not based on impulse. It is based on whether the person is physically fit for the experience. That is one reason why a structured operator inspires more confidence than one that makes the activity look too casual.

3. Bungee Jumping Price Is Not Always the Same Everywhere

Price is one of the first things people search before booking, and rightly so. Nobody wants surprises when planning an adventure activity. 

But bungee jumping price is not always one fixed figure. It can vary depending on: 

  • the location 
  • the type of jump 
  • whether it is a solo or tandem experience 
  • whether video coverage is included 
  • whether transport or add-ons are part of the package 


That is why it is smarter to check the latest live pricing before making plans. It also helps to remember that price should not be judged in isolation. In an experience like this, what you are paying for is not just the jump itself. You are also paying for the setup, the crew, the checks, the safety systems, and the overall quality of the experience.
 

So yes, budget matters, but value matters just as much.

5. Weather Can Affect the Jump

This is one of the most practical things to know, yet it is often overlooked. 

Bungee jumping depends heavily on conditions on the day. Heavy rain, strong winds, and rough weather can affect how the activity is operated. That means a jump may be delayed, moved, or rescheduled if conditions are not suitable. 

This matters because many travellers build a tight itinerary around the activity. They assume they will reach, jump, and move on to the next plan. But adventure activities do not always work like that. 

A better approach is to give yourself some flexibility. If the jump is one of the main reasons for the trip, avoid placing it too tightly between other fixed plans. A little room in the schedule can make the day much less stressful.

6. You Do Not Need Experience, but You Do Need to Listen Carefully

A lot of first-time jumpers wonder whether they need training before trying bungee jumping in India. The good news is that you do not need prior experience. 

What you do need, however, is to listen properly during the briefing. 

A pre-jump briefing usually covers: 

  • how the jump works 
  • where to stand 
  • when to move 
  • what body position to hold 
  • what to expect after the leap 
  • how the crew will guide you 


This part is more important than many people realise. Most first jumps are not physically difficult. The bigger challenge is mental. Your heart races, your mind becomes noisy, and even simple instructions can feel harder to follow if you are nervous.
 

That is why a calm, clear briefing makes such a difference. It helps turn fear into focus.
